Frequently Asked Questions about 1 Bedroom Inglewood Apartments

What is the Cheapest apartment in Inglewood with 1 Bedroom?

Currently the most affordable 1 Bedroom in Inglewood is at Crenshaw Family listed at $1,371.

How much is the average rent for a 1 Bedroom Inglewood Apartment?

The average rent for a 1 Bedroom Apartment in Inglewood is $2,410.

What is the largest available 1 Bedroom Inglewood Apartment for rent?

Today's apartment with the most square footage in Inglewood is a 1,100 square feet unit starting from $5,250 at Jacent.

What is the average size for Inglewood 1 Bedroom Apartments for rent?

The average size for a 1 Bedroom rental in Inglewood is currently 619 sq ft.
